
How to randomly select rows in SQL? - Stack Overflow
Feb 24, 2009 · SELECT column FROM ( SELECT column FROM table ORDER BY dbms_random.value ) WHERE rownum = 1 Select a random row with sqlite: SELECT column FROM table ORDER BY RANDOM() LIMIT 1
SQL – SELECT RANDOM - GeeksforGeeks
Nov 29, 2024 · In SQL, the RANDOM() function is used to fetch random rows from a table. It is an extremely useful function in various applications, such as selecting random users, retrieving random questions from a pool, or even for random sampling in data analysis.
How to Retrieve a Random Row in SQL - Baeldung
Jul 18, 2024 · Retrieving a random row from a database table is a common requirement in SQL, especially when dealing with large datasets or when we need to sample data for analysis or testing purposes. In this tutorial, we’ll cover the steps to retrieve a random row from a database table using the ORDER BY RANDOM () statement. 2. Illustrative Data Sample.
SQL SERVER – Techniques for Retrieving Random Rows
Aug 25, 2023 · SQL Server provides multiple alternatives for retrieving random rows with different performance implications. Using CHECKSUM-based filtering or picking indexed column values works best for most cases. The TABLESAMPLE and NEWID() hybrid approach also executes quickly for a single random row.
SELECT a random row with SQL - Pete Freitag
Sep 14, 2005 · There are lots of ways to select a random record or row from a database table. Here are some example SQL statements that don't require additional application logic, but each database server requires different SQL syntax. Select a random row with MySQL: SELECT column FROM table ORDER BY RAND() LIMIT 1 Select a random row with PostgreSQL:
How to select a random row using SQL? | Machine Learning Plus
The RAND() function generates a random value between 0 and 1 for each row, effectively randomizing the order of the results. LIMIT 1: This part of the query limits the result to just one row, effectively returning a random row from the table.
SQL Select Random Rows from Table - BeginnersBook
Nov 29, 2018 · In this tutorial, we will see how to select a random record from a table using RAND function. Real World examples: 1. Online exams, where you want to display a random question. 2. For an e-commerce website to display random featured items on home page. 3. Display a random featured image on a website. Selecting random rows from table in MySQL ...
How to request a random row in SQL? - Stack Overflow
The most maintainable and readable solution for selecting a random row is very different depending on SQL dialect unfortunately. See this post: SQL to Select a random row from a database table. It goes through methods for doing this in MySQL, PostgreSQL, Microsoft SQL Server, IBM DB2 and Oracle (the following is copied from that link):
SQL SELECT Random Rows with Explained Examples - Tutorialdeep
Find out how to retrieve random rows in a table with SQL SELECT RANDOM statement. You can retrieve random rows from all columns of a table using the (*). Retrieve random rows only from the selected column of the table. You just need to put the column name, table name and the RAND (). See the syntax below to understand the use.
SQL SELECT RANDOM: Fetching Random Rows from a Database
Jan 25, 2025 · In PostgreSQL, you can select a random row using the RANDOM() function. The query syntax is: SELECT book_title FROM books ORDER BY RANDOM() LIMIT 1; RANDOM() assigns a random value to each row, and LIMIT 1 returns a single record. Download New Real Time Projects :-Click hereComplete Advance AI topics:- CLICK HERE Conclusion